r Mason County
Lodging Tax Advisory Committee
g g
Minutes
Commission Chambers, 411 N 5th Street, Shelton,WA 98584
October 15, 2025 —9:00 a.m.
Meeting was held hybrid—in-person and via Zoom. Members in attendance: Chair Sharon Trask,Rachel
Hanson,Duane Wilson, Deidre Peterson,Elizabeth Arbaugh,John DeLeva,Taylor Jacobs,Kerry London
Myers,McKenzie Smith,Jennifer Beierle,Tanessa Noll,Kathy Chausse,and Christopher Pinkston
1. Chair Trask called the meeting to order.
2. Approval of the July 16,2025,Meeting Minutes
Rachel/Duane moved and seconded to approve the July 16,2025,meeting minutes. Motion
carried.
3. Review of RFP Packets
Duane cautioned that when requesting a budget,both revenue and expense should be provided for
full transparency. Deidre shared her thought that budget information was what the cost to run the
program(s)would be,the Request for Proposals(RFP) should be specific. The rubric did not fully
match the RFP. Cmmr. Trask suggested that additional work be done on the next RFP. Rachel
added the scoring sheet should be created at the same time as the RFP and was upset that the Paul
and Babe statues were not included. John asked that for the next RFP,responders be invited to
present. Taylor suggested adding in the ability to revise the scope-of-work in case something is
missing or comes up.
Services that Support Tourism and/or Cultural Attractions
Total budget is up to $285,929.
Mason County Historical Society—$25,000
General consensus was of full support and funding.
JayRay—$106,587
Concerns included paper printing not being included and the RFP not being read fully. It was
recommended not to fund.
JETORCA-$20,000
Concerns included using stock photos,passports being more of a draw for County residents.
Rachel liked the documentary-style videos. It was recommended not to fund.
Lance Milbrand—$274,488
There was general confusion and concern that this was not a"big enough package". John added
the trip season was a great suggestion. It was recommended not to fund.
Shelton-Mason County Chamber of Commerce for Caboose—$26,175.17
Sharon requested that capital improvements be separate in the future and asked that the Chamber

work with the County's grant writer to see if the caboose qualifies for any grants.Taylor shared
concerns with repairs being funded by LTAC but wants the caboose to look"polished". Deidre
shared the Chamber has previously paid for new floors and plumbing, light fixtures, and paint.
Rachel added that doors were donated. Consensus was of support and funding.
Shelton-Mason County Chamber of Commerce for Hoodsport—$159,484.87
Deidre shared there would be staffing seven days a week, and John suggested that staffing hours
be reallocated between off season and peak season. Consensus was of support and funding.
North Mason Chamber of Commerce—$55,000
Kerry discussed the Visitor Information Center(VIC)and potential relocation and alignment of
the McReavy House with the Chamber. Deidre suggested removing the website,pumpkin
catapult, events, and printing. Taylor suggested the water wheel being supported as a cultural
attraction, separate from the VIC. Consensus was of support and funding.
Northwest Event Organizers (NEO) for park signage—$36,000
Sharon felt this would be a county parks project. It was recommended not to fund.
Director of Tourism Development
Total budget up to $686,229.
Northwest Event Organizers (NEO)-$686,000
Rachel discussed expansion of services that connect individuals, encourage revenue generation,
and a concierge location that could hold multiple businesses—a hub. Concerns were shared
around LTAC funding being utilized and optics. Consensus was of support and funding.
ZOAGENCY—$686,229
Rachel shared concerns around the WildSide app not being managed and no print services. Deidre
added there was no information around how the agency would spend 40 hours per week in Mason
County. It was recommended not to fund.
4. Other Business
No other business.
5. Public Comment
No public comment.
6. Calendar
The next meeting is November 4,2025, at 9:00 a.m.
7. Meeting was adjourned.
